10 Ways To Make The Most Out Of Your Final Year At Uni

The final year at uni is the most stressful, but also the most fun. You’re filled with emotions about the future and about what your leaving behind. The truth is, you’re going on to bigger and better things so appreciate all the time you have left. Here are 10 ways to make the most out of your last year at uni:

1. Do not over commit

This is a busy year (seeing as it’s your final year at Uni) so you want to remain organised and avoid taking too much on. The temptation in final year is to sign up to everything but you won’t always have the time. Focus on doing what you’re doing and doing it really well!

2. See all the sights you want to see

It was only in my final year that I began to realise all of the sites in my university city that I hadn’t had time to see. I recommend taking a morning or afternoon out of your week to go see the sights before you leave.

3. Spend Time with friends

Your studies should always come first but make your friends a close second in your final year. Everybody will be busy with essays and dissertations but try and keep one evening free to catch-up and do something fun.

4. Time Management is Key

This is when your diary is going to be your best friend. Be sure to prioritise your work but pencil in some fun at the movies or a games night in with the flat mates. That way, you know it’s coming and you can get your work done ahead of time.

5. Join a society

Join a club that you’ve always wanted to join but just make sure it’s not too much commitment and won’t affect your studies. Most societies are keen to prioritise uni work over the club so make sure you let them know what you can and can’t do.

6. Go see a Uni sports game

Support your uni one last time by going to a sports game with friends. I never made time for this throughout my studies but I wish I had. The atmosphere is so fun, grab a beer and a hot dog and get in the spirit!

7. Apply for internships and jobs as early as possible

You’ll have a lot going on so plan the internships you want to apply for and write the deadlines in your diary. Make time for these as early as possible to minimise stress later on.

8. Treat yourself to me time.

It’s easy to forget about yourself amidst all the chaos of final year so make sure you put give some time to yourself. Make a relaxing bubble bath or get your nails done to give you some incentive to push through!

9. Go see careers advisor

Now is the best time to make use of your uni’s career team. It’s ok if you still don’t know what you want to do, but chatting with someone about it is sometimes all it takes to provide a bit of clarity.

10. Enjoy it.

Whether you’re busy writing essays, sight-seeing or hanging out with friends make sure you enjoy every second of your final year. You’re moving up and on in the world so have the most fun and cherish each memory you’re making!
